The Birth of Tex-Mex: Where Cultures Collide

The roots of Tex-Mex cuisine can be traced back to the 19th century when Mexican immigrants settled in Texas and brought their culinary traditions with them. Explore the cultural exchange that occurred as Mexican flavors merged with American ingredients and cooking methods, giving birth to a unique culinary identity that celebrates the best of both worlds.

Tex-Mex Breakfast: Rise and Shine with Flavor

Tex-Mex cuisine extends its flavorful influence to the breakfast table, offering hearty and satisfying dishes to start the day right. Explore the comforting allure of breakfast tacos filled with scrambled eggs, chorizo, and melted cheese. Discover the indulgence of chilaquiles, a dish featuring crispy tortilla chips smothered in salsa and topped with eggs, cheese, and other delicious toppings.

Sweet Endings: Tex-Mex Desserts and Drinks

No culinary journey is complete without a sweet ending. Explore the delectable desserts that bring a touch of sweetness to Tex-Mex cuisine, such as sopapillas, a deep-fried pastry drizzled with honey or cinnamon sugar, and tres leches cake, a moist sponge cake soaked in a sweet milk mixture. Also, discover refreshing beverages like horchata, a cinnamon-infused rice milk drink, and margaritas, the classic tequila-based cocktail that perfectly complements Tex-Mex flavors.
